Comprehending Sash Windows
Sash windows, identified by their vertical sliding system, have actually used natural ventilation, abundant light, and visual appeal for centuries. Commonly related to Georgian, Victorian, and Edwardian architecture, these windows are a prominent function in a number of Manchester's historic structures. Nevertheless, as time marches on, these windows can weaken due to factors such as weather exposure, overlook, or out-of-date materials.
Common Issues with Sash Windows
A range of issues can afflict sash windows, resulting in reduced functionality and visual value. Some of the most common problems consist of:
- Rotted Woodwork - Moisture can trigger wood to rot, compromising the structural stability of the window.
- Broken or Missing Glass - Over the years, glass panes may shatter or end up being loose, needing repair or replacement.
- Defective Mechanisms - Sashes might end up being stuck due to worn cables, pulleys, or weights.
- Drafts and Air Leakage - Poor sealing can result in energy ineffectiveness and uncomfortable drafts.
- Peeling Paint and Decay - Aging paint and finishes might deteriorate, leading to unpleasant windows.
The Restoration Process
Bring back sash windows is essential not only for keeping the character of historic buildings however likewise for boosting energy efficiency and total value. The restoration process normally involves a number of actions:
1. Evaluation
An in-depth assessment is conducted to recognize the level of damage. Assessing the wood structure, glass stability, and general operability is crucial to identifying the necessary repairs.
2. Disassembly
Mindful disassembly of the window frame is necessary. This enables for a comprehensive assessment and treatment of each component, consisting of the sashes, frames, and housing.
3. Repairing Rotted Wood
Any rotted areas should be treated or replaced. This may include utilizing specialized wood repair items or changing sections of wood completely with matching timber.
4. Glazing
Once the wood is appropriately dealt with, harmed glass is fixed or changed. Modern glazing strategies can also be applied to enhance insulation without compromising the visual worth of the window.
5. Mechanism Restoration
Sash cables, pulleys, and weights often require attention to make the window run smoothly. These mechanisms are repaired or replaced, ensuring that the sashes slide easily.
6. Repainting and Finishing
Last touches such as repainting and refinishing are important. Using quality, weather-resistant paint not just boosts the look but likewise secures the wood from future damage.
7. Weatherproofing
Integrating weather-stripping and other weatherproofing procedures can considerably enhance energy efficiency, reducing heating & cooling expenses.
Benefits of Sash Window Restoration
The restoration of sash windows provides numerous benefits beyond simple looks. Here are some engaging advantages:
- Preservation of Heritage: Restoring sash windows maintains the architectural integrity of historical structures and shows the cultural heritage of Manchester.
- Energy Efficiency: Upgraded sash windows can drastically enhance insulation, leading to lower energy costs and a decreased carbon footprint.
- Increased Property Value: Well-maintained historical features often enhance realty worth, appealing to potential purchasers or renters.
- Enhanced Functionality: Restored windows run more efficiently and efficiently, boosting the overall living experience.
- Ecological Sustainability: Restoration is often more sustainable than replacement, decreasing waste and the requirement for new products.
